Position Description

Candidates selected to fill the role of Dean of Students at East Middle School will be given the great responsibility of continuing our long standing commitment to academic excellence. This will be achieved through the design and delivery of an organized and positive student climate ensuring the success of a diverse population of learners with decisions aligned to our collective vision at East. In addition, candidates be responsible for building positive relationships and working collaboratively with students, parents, and staff members to foster a positive experience for the entire learning community.

Qualifications

  • Must have a valid MN teaching license covering grades 6-8. A license in administration or enrollment in an administrative licensure program is preferred.
  • Ideal candidates should have experience with multiple instructional designs and differentiated strategies that support diverse learners.
  • Must have the ability to build positive working relationships with students, parents, and staff.
  • Ideal candidate will have experience with restorative discipline practices.
